Persons with HIV or AIDS - Alcohol and Drug Rehabilitation Centers - Mequon, WI.

For people with HIV or AIDS who also battle with a substance abuse problem, their pre-existing continuing medical condition is something that will need to be acknowledged and adequately addressed at the same time they receive treatment for their drug or alcohol addiction. Getting and keeping this client in recovery is not only crucial for their safety, but for the good of the general public due to the fact they are likely to transmit their disease to others if their drug problem continue or worsen.

In many cases, individuals who struggle with both issues concurrently have let their health deteriorate due to the lack of care most addicted individuals show themselves even when they are without HIV or AIDS. Some stop taking their medication, don't go to the Doctor, etc. and may urgently need significant medical intervention once they get drug rehabilitation. Aside from rehabilitation for their drug addiction, in a rehab center that provides treatment for people with HIV or AIDS, clients will get a medical exam to determine if they are experiencing any other problems associated with their diagnosis. This would include screening for tuberculosis, Hepatitis A, B, and C, other sexually transmitted diseases, dental issues, diabetes and mental health disorders.

Drug or alcohol abuse rehabilitation for persons with HIV/AIDS in Mequon would include detoxification services that are responsibly administered with both the client and the rehab staff in mind. Through counseling, psychotherapy and holistic services people with HIV or AIDS can become motivated to be sober and healthier, and attending self-help groups where other individuals have the same sober goal is recommended.
